какие именно порты? - PullRequest
       19

какие именно порты?

4 голосов
/ 08 декабря 2011

Обычно порты ввода / вывода в микропроцессоре относятся к определенному адресу памяти в ОЗУ, который прослушивает микропроцессор (исправьте меня, если я ошибаюсь).

Означает ли "порт" то же самое, когда мы говорим о порте TCP / IP, порту FTP и т. Д.,

Я не уверен, правильно ли задан вопрос. Если это не правильно, это может быть связано с тем, что я понимаю, что порты не точны.

Ответы [ 2 ]

2 голосов
/ 08 декабря 2011

в основном. Как сказано в википедии:

Аппаратный порт: физический интерфейс между компьютером и другими компьютерами или устройствами

Программный порт: виртуальное соединение для передачи данных между компьютерными программами, возможно, через компьютерную сеть

Таким образом, вы можете рассматривать их как мосты между одним интеллектом и другим (будь то программный или аппаратный).

Кроме того, оба являются передачей данных в виде битов из одного регистра - или места в памяти - в другой.

Для большинства целей они одинаковы.

2 голосов
/ 08 декабря 2011

В этом случае (из того, что я думаю, вы имеете в виду) порт - это просто интерфейс между физическим выводом и регистром, в котором хранятся эти значения. Будет аппаратное обеспечение, которое будет выбирать эти выводы и помещать значения в регистр для использования в вашей программе.

...